Notable Quote

"The power which a multiple millionaire, who may be my neighbour and perhaps my employer, has over me is very much less than that which the smallest functionaire possesses who wields the coercive power of the state, and on whose discretion it depends whether and how I am to be allowed to live or to work."

Hayek, Friedrich event 1944

From The Road to Serfdom

Context: From the chapter "Who, Whom?", contrasting the limited power of private wealth with the unchecked discretionary power of state officials over individual lives
